    Fig. 1.

    Dietary ethanol supplementation induced MIN mice tumorigenesis. Ethanol supplementation resulted in a 35% increase in intestinal tumor multiplicity (p = 0.027). The increase in tumor number with ethanol was most dramatic in the distal small bowel, which is where most of the tumors were located in both the control and ethanol groups.

    Fig. 2.

    MAA adducts were detected in the uninvolved intestinal epithelium of the MIN mouse. These were demonstrated in both the nucleus (arrow) as well as the cytoplasmic localization.
